Frequently Asked Questions

How can I check my laptop's current power consumption?

On Windows, open Task Manager (Ctrl+Shift+Esc), go to the "Processes" tab, and look for power usage columns. You can also use PowerShell command "powercfg /energy" for detailed analysis. On Mac, open Activity Monitor, select the "Energy" tab to see current and average energy impact. Third-party tools like HWiNFO64 (Windows) or coconutBattery (Mac) provide detailed battery statistics.

What factors most significantly impact laptop battery life?

Screen brightness is typically the largest power consumer (30-50% of total usage), followed by CPU/GPU activity from running applications, WiFi/Bluetooth radios, storage device activity, and background processes. Reduce screen brightness, close unnecessary applications, disable unused wireless features, and use power-saving modes to maximize battery life. Modern processors with power management features can significantly extend runtime when properly configured.

When should I replace my laptop battery?

Consider battery replacement when capacity drops below 80% of original specification, runtime becomes inadequate for your needs, or the battery shows physical signs of swelling or damage. Modern lithium-ion batteries typically last 2-4 years or 300-500 charge cycles. If your laptop provides less than 2-3 hours of light usage on a full charge, replacement may be worthwhile. Check warranty coverage as some manufacturers offer battery replacement programs.
